Noida: Around 200 homebuyers who have been waiting for years to get their flats at Lotus Boulevard Espacia registered could finally get relief, as the developer has paid a portion of its dues and said it is willing to settle court disputes to avail Uttar Pradesh’s rehabilitation scheme.
The developer, Cloud 9 Projects, deposited Rs 21crore with Noida Authority in April this year, and this amounts to 25% of its dues after accounting for relief during the Covid period. A month later, Cloud 9 said it was negotiating with IndusInd Bank, a financial creditor which had filed a petition to initiate insolvency proceedings against the developer.
